Full Stack AI Engineer

Scispot · United States · 2 wk ago
RemoteRemoteEngineering$80k–$120k/yrFull-time

About the role

You will work directly with the founders and influence product direction, technical architecture, hiring, and how Scispot builds. You will be trusted with real production ownership early. There is no long waiting period before your work matters. You will hear directly from scientists when something you built saves them time—or fails to solve their problem.

Responsibilities

  • Own major product areas from first customer conversation to production. You will define the problem, choose the architecture, build the interface and backend, deploy it, measure its impact, and keep improving it.
  • Build the GLUE and API layers that reliably move data from lab instruments, external systems, and scientific files into Scispot.
  • Let scientists query the full journey of a sample—from batch to run to assay—using natural language, graph-backed data, and grounded retrieval.
  • Build AI agents that can take useful actions inside lab workflows, not merely produce text.
  • Improve recommendation, search, memory, and retrieval systems across OpenSearch, vector databases, graph databases, and LLM pipelines.
  • Turn one-off lab instrument integrations into reusable connectors, SDKs, templates, and eventually a self-serve connector ecosystem.
  • Build polished workflows across React and TypeScript, Java Spring Boot and Python services, APIs, queues, data stores, and AWS infrastructure.
  • Improve EKS infrastructure, automated tests, telemetry, incident response, and system reliability as Scispot grows.
  • Speak with scientists and lab operators regularly. Learn how their work actually happens. Then ship tools that remove real bottlenecks.
  • Turn incomplete requirements and messy scientific workflows into simple, reliable software without waiting for a perfect PRD.
